Santa Ana College is a perfect start for immigrants who want to go to college. High school drop-outs can get a second chance here too. Anyone with financial problems can apply for a FAFSA, which will pay you a cool $2000 per full time semester (12 units, or 4 classes) on top of your registration fees. Completing this College with a 2.5 GPA will guarantee you admition to either University of California Irvine or California State Fullerton, among a good chance to many other Universities if grades are good. If you transfer 90 units, you will be consider a SENIOR upon transfering! This is not High School though, so you are on your own here, and it's easy to get distracted. There are a few teachers out there who you can tell they care, but for the most part nobody cares if you keep dropping classes or take no more than 1 or 2 classes per semester.
